成人国产在线小视频_日韩寡妇人妻调教在线播放_色成人www永久在线观看_2018国产精品久久_亚洲欧美高清在线30p_亚洲少妇综合一区_黄色在线播放国产_亚洲另类技巧小说校园_国产主播xx日韩_a级毛片在线免费

資訊專欄INFORMATION COLUMN

數(shù)據(jù)庫(kù)里的小知識(shí)??

陳江龍 / 663人閱讀

DQL 查詢

1. 查詢所有得字段

select * from 表名

2.查詢指定字段

select 字段1,字段2....from 表名                - 給字段起別名                   select 字段1  as 別名,字段2...  from 表名                   - 注意點(diǎn):                    關(guān)于起別名得問題,as可以省略也可以寫

3.去重操作

 - select distinct brand_id from tp_goods         - distinct 關(guān)鍵字,去重操作

4.條件篩選

 - select 指定字段 from 表名 where 條件

5.排序

select * from 表名 order by 字段1 desc|asc,字段2 desc|asc

6.分頁

select 字段 from 表名 limit 位置,個(gè)數(shù)(從那一段開始取多少條數(shù)據(jù))

7.聚合函數(shù)

 - count 統(tǒng)計(jì)個(gè)數(shù) - sum 求和 - avg 平均值 - max 最大值 - min 最小值

8.分組

  • 規(guī)則
select 分組依據(jù)(分組字段名),group_concat(需要找展示得字段1,字段2...) from 表名 group by 字段名
  • where having
 - where 在原始數(shù)據(jù)上就能進(jìn)行條件篩選 - having 分組之后的條件篩選 - concat:鏈接兩個(gè)字段

9.切割,替換字符串

  • 切割字符串-SUBSTR
SELECT SUBSTR("abc123"1,1)
  • 拼接字符串-CONCAT
SELECT CONCAT("abc","123") 
  • 字符串長(zhǎng)度-LENGTH
SELECT LENGTH("abc123")
  • insert 替換
SELECT INSERT("asd",1,2,"qwe")# insert 替換從1個(gè)位置開始 替換第2個(gè)字符 #insert 參數(shù)是舊字符串 替換位置 替換長(zhǎng)度 新字符串
  • TRIM-截取
SELECT TRIM(" absedfgh ")# 截取去空格
  • LTRIM-左邊截取
SELECT LTRIM(" absedfgh ") #左邊截取 去空格
  • RTRIM-右邊截取
SELECT RTRIM(" absedfgh ") #右邊截取 去空格
  • REPLACE-替換
SELECT REPLACE("asd123","1","qwe")#替換 字符串 把1替換成qwe
  • TRUNCATE-截?cái)?/li>
SELECT TRUNCATE(1.23456,2)# 截?cái)?取1.23
  • ROUND-截?。ㄋ纳嵛迦耄?/li>
#前面是數(shù)據(jù)額 1是取幾位小數(shù) 1可變 四舍五入 SELECT ROUND(1.454,1)#前面是數(shù)據(jù)額 1是取幾位小數(shù) 1可變 四舍五入
  • MOD-取余數(shù)
#取余數(shù) 4除2 取0 3除2 取1 SELECT MOD(4,2)#取余數(shù) 4除2 取0 3除2 取1

10.case 格式

CASE 字段                   WHEN 表達(dá)式1 THEN 輸出值1                   WHEN 表達(dá)式2 THEN 輸出值2                      ...                            ELSE 輸出值                         END

11.0 子查詢

11.1定義

案例

11.3子查詢分類

12 視圖-查詢

  • 試圖封裝
CREATE VIEW v1ASSELECT goods_id,goods_name from tp_goods WHERE tp_goods.goods_id BETWEEN 50 AND 60
  • 使用試圖
SELECT * FROM v1
  • 語法規(guī)則
CREATE VIEW 視圖名                     AS                         合法有效的SQL語句
  • 使用場(chǎng)景

保存復(fù)雜的sql語句

12.1 修改視圖

create or replaceas合法有效的sql語句alter viem 視圖名as合法有效的sql語句

12.2 刪除視圖

drop view 視圖1,視圖2,視圖3

12.3更新視圖數(shù)據(jù)

insert into 視圖名(字段1,字段2,字段...) values(值1,值2,值3...)insert into 視圖名 values(值1,值2,值3...)#值得個(gè)數(shù)必須和字段個(gè)數(shù)保持一致

12.4更新

update 視圖 set 字段1=值1,字段2=值2 where 條件1

12.5刪除

delete from 視圖 where 條件篩選1,條件篩選2...

12.6注意點(diǎn)

修改視圖,涉及到原始表 一般情況下,視圖只賦予讀權(quán)限

13.存儲(chǔ)過程-增、刪、改

案例

delimiter $create procedure p1()begin    insert into boys values(13,"李斯",1)    (14,"王五",12)    (15,"張三",0)end
  • 定義
  • 規(guī)則
delimiter $   #申明修改結(jié)束符create procedure p1()begin        合法有效得sql語句,存在;結(jié)尾end$
  • 調(diào)用

    call 存儲(chǔ)過程()

  • 使用場(chǎng)景

    一般增、刪、改

INSERTINTO boys VALUES(9,"張三",0)SELECT *FROM boysINSERT INTO boys VALUES(13,"李四",1),(14,"王五",12),(15,"張三,0)DELIMITER $CREATE PROCEDURE p1()BEGIN    INSERT INTO boys VALUES(13,"李四",1),(14,"王五",12),    (15,"張三",0);END;CALL p1()

最后: 可以關(guān)注公眾號(hào):傷心的辣條 ! 進(jìn)去有許多資料共享!資料都是面試時(shí)面試官必問的知識(shí)點(diǎn),也包括了很多測(cè)試行業(yè)常見知識(shí),其中包括了有基礎(chǔ)知識(shí)、Linux必備、Shell、互聯(lián)網(wǎng)程序原理、Mysql數(shù)據(jù)庫(kù)、抓包工具專題、接口測(cè)試工具、測(cè)試進(jìn)階-Python編程、Web自動(dòng)化測(cè)試、APP自動(dòng)化測(cè)試、接口自動(dòng)化測(cè)試、測(cè)試高級(jí)持續(xù)集成、測(cè)試架構(gòu)開發(fā)測(cè)試框架、性能測(cè)試、安全測(cè)試等。

如果我的博客對(duì)你有幫助、如果你喜歡我的博客內(nèi)容,請(qǐng) “點(diǎn)贊” “評(píng)論” “收藏” 一鍵三連哦!喜歡交流學(xué)習(xí)的軟件測(cè)試人,可以加入我們的技術(shù)交流扣扣群:914172719(里面還有超多學(xué)習(xí)資料免費(fèi)分享喲)…


好文推薦

轉(zhuǎn)行面試,跳槽面試,軟件測(cè)試人員都必須知道的這幾種面試技巧!

面試經(jīng):一線城市搬磚!又面軟件測(cè)試崗,5000就知足了…

面試官:工作三年,還來面初級(jí)測(cè)試?恐怕你的軟件測(cè)試工程師的頭銜要加雙引號(hào)…

什么樣的人適合從事軟件測(cè)試工作?

那個(gè)準(zhǔn)點(diǎn)下班的人,比我先升職了…

測(cè)試崗反復(fù)跳槽,跳著跳著就跳沒了…

文章版權(quán)歸作者所有,未經(jīng)允許請(qǐng)勿轉(zhuǎn)載,若此文章存在違規(guī)行為,您可以聯(lián)系管理員刪除。

轉(zhuǎn)載請(qǐng)注明本文地址:http://systransis.cn/yun/120969.html

相關(guān)文章

  • 程序員這條路,選擇深耕技術(shù),還是全面學(xué)習(xí)比較好?

    摘要:前言在開發(fā)技術(shù)和應(yīng)用市場(chǎng)完全成熟的今天,有人希望深耕技術(shù)打造出自己的一片天地,也有人想廣泛學(xué)習(xí)在程序員市場(chǎng)中游刃有余。而這本書上千的引用論文,給我指明了一條系統(tǒng)學(xué)習(xí)理論的明路。 ...

    kun_jian 評(píng)論0 收藏0
  • ??蘇州程序大白一文從基礎(chǔ)手把手教你Python數(shù)據(jù)可視化大佬??《??記得收藏??

    ??蘇州程序大白一文從基礎(chǔ)手把手教你Python數(shù)據(jù)可視化大佬??《??記得收藏??》 目錄 ????開講啦!?。?!????蘇州程序大白?????博主介紹前言數(shù)據(jù)關(guān)系可視化散點(diǎn)圖 Scatter plots折線圖強(qiáng)調(diào)連續(xù)性 Emphasizing continuity with line plots同時(shí)顯示多了圖表 數(shù)據(jù)種類的可視化 Plotting with categorical da...

    Drinkey 評(píng)論0 收藏0
  • ??蘇州程序大白一文教你學(xué)會(huì)微信小程序開發(fā)??《??記得收藏??

    ??蘇州程序大白一文教你學(xué)會(huì)微信小程序開發(fā)??《??記得收藏??》 目錄 ????開講啦!?。?!????蘇州程序大白?????博主介紹?前言?講講專享小程序有什么優(yōu)勢(shì)? ?小程序文件分析?事件綁定?圖片問題?輪播圖swiper?自定義組件?生命周期?頁面生命周期?項(xiàng)目制作?緩沖事件?`es7 async`語法 ?觸底事件??下拉刷新頁面??css省略號(hào)??預(yù)覽大圖??購(gòu)物車模擬??獲取地...

    劉明 評(píng)論0 收藏0

發(fā)表評(píng)論

0條評(píng)論

最新活動(dòng)
閱讀需要支付1元查看
<